Worthing and Chichester court results

THE FOLLOWING are court results for Chichester and Worthing magistrates’ courts from August 10 to 14.

Martin Beach, 39, of Wantly Road, Worthing, was discharged conditionally for 18 months after admitting damaging a window belonging to Worthing Homes on May 6, 2015; and using threatening words or behaviour. A restraining order was made and he must pay a £15 victim surcharge, £85 costs and £150 criminal courts charge.

Leanne Constable, 31, of Glebelands Close, Shoreham, was discharged conditionally for 12 months after admitting using threatening words or behaviour in Barton Close, Tarring, on July 25, 2015; assaulting police constable; and stealing two bottles of wine from Tarring News and Wine. She must pay £7.98 compensation, £15 victim surcharge, £15 costs and £150 criminal courts charge.

Kevin Darke, 60, of Palmer Road, was discharged conditionally for six months, after admitting keeping cats in his home, breaching a disqualification under the Animal Welfare Act. He must pay £15 victim surcharge, £85 costs and £180 criminal courts charge.

Farai Kusotera, 33, of Howard Street, Worthing, was fined £365 and must pay £37 victim surcharge, £85 costs and £150 criminal courts charge after admitting drink-driving (50mg of alcohol in 100ml of breath) in Howard Street, Worthing, on July 26, 2015. He was disqualified from driving for 12 months.

Jack Murray, 22, of Butler Court, Littlehampton Road, Worthing, was discharged conditionally for 12 months and must pay £180 criminal courts charge after admitting aiding a driver to fail to stop after an accident that damaged a signpost; and wilfully obstructing a police constable. He was also fined £110 and must pay £85 costs, £150 criminal courts charge, after admitting permitting a driver to use a vehicle without insurance. He was disqualified from driving for six months.

Ben Pearson, 23, of Orkney Court, Worthing, was given a community order and must carry out 120 hours’ unpaid work after admitting drink-driving (86mg of alcohol in 100ml of breath) in Upper Brighton Road, Worthing, on July 5, 2015; and driving a vehicle without the owner’s consent. He must pay £60 victim surcharge, £85 costs and £150 criminal courts charge. He was also disqualified from driving for 36 months. He also admitted driving without insurance and driving without a licence, no separate penalty.

Mark Smith, 37, of Wessex Court, Tennyson Road, Worthing, was fined £180 and must pay £20 victim surcharge, £85 costs and £150 criminal courts charge after admitting assault by beating. He was also given a restraining order.

Daniel Taylor, 38, of Lennox Road, Worthing, was fined £100 and must pay £20 victim surcharge, £80 costs, £150 criminal courts charge, after admitting using threatening words or behaviour in Tarring on July 7, 2015. He also admitting intending to cause alarm or distress, no separate penalty.

Silviu Baltag, 24, of Wick Parade, Wick, was given a community order and must carry out 80 hours’ unpaid work after being found guilty of assault by beating. He must also pay £200 compensation, £60 victim surcharge and £310 costs.

Sam Stevens, 31, of Addison Close, Lancing, was fined £200 after being found guilty of driving without a licence in West Lane, Lancing, on March 26, 2015. He was also fined £600 and must pay £60 victim surcharge, £85 costs, after being found guilty of driving without insurance. His driving record was endorsed with six points.
